One Menu / Two Ways. Pre-Fix or A La Carte. We went the Pre-Fix route, so we could try 8 things, but in smaller size. Started with a Hibiscus Mockarita. I've kinda given up on the N/A Mocktails, but this one was pretty good. My wife had a Pink Pony Vesper that turned into a Libation-Obsession; Vodka & Gin Martini...plenty of razzle dazzle and a cotton candy garnish. {Find her review for the full story} And now...the meal. THE SPARK - Crispy Salmon Nigiri & Arancini (Rice Balls). Wise choices to start. ROOTS & WAVES - Crispy Calamari was crispy, hot and crunchy with great dipping sauce. Miso Caesar was not good at all. Flavorless dressing with a crispy thing on top, (see picture). Hard pass CRAFTED BY HAND (Mid Course) - Miso Carbonara was ok. Some sort of sour taste was buried in the dish, that even the strong pancetta couldn't cancel out. Forest Ravioli was the winner here. We even finished the sauce with a spoon ! ELEMENTAL (Mains) - Black Cod & Miso Demi was quite nice. Loved the Taro Mash. Tempura Chicken Parm was a huge portion. I think they may have given us the A La Carte version by mistake, which was fine. We took some home . Ube Cheesecake was ok. A bit dry and heavy. "Italian Roots Asian Soul" is the motto at Sesamo. But I'd think they need to lighten up on the miso and concentrate more on the Italian.

Italian food with Asian influences, perfect for a pre-theater meal Location One the corner of 52nd Street and 10th Avenue, we walked early on a week night, we were warmly welcomed and sat at a window seat. There is a beautiful red seat in the back. The bar is quite large and the spacing is nice. This location is popular with the theater crowd but it is quite far west but worth the walk Food and Drink Everything was great from the cocktails and main courses. We went with the pre-theater three course to try some different items, Duck Ragu Rigatoni, Agnolotti, Arancini, Bluefin Tuna Nigiri, and finished with the Matcha Tiramisu, Chocolate Katsu Bread. The Agnolotti was very flavorful with the ginger scallion pesto. The duck dish was very feeling and full bodied too. Service We were there early so everything was quick and smooth. I liked the pacing of the service and felt overall a relaxed energy. Overall This is a great spot with a unique fusion dishes which has a glossary of Asian food terms for those less familiar with different items. Next Broadway show, we are coming back to Sesamo.

Was seeing a show last week at MCC Theater and looking for a place to eat quickly before the show with a friend. Sesamo is diagonally across the street so we decided to check it out. They list themselves as asian inspired italian food. We were in crunch for time and had to skip appetizers and dove right into the food. I had the Agnolotti pasta dish ($28) which was homemade ricotta filled agnolotti with ginger scallion pesto, carrots, parsnips, and topped with a wedge of crispy parmesan. This dish was so special with the combination of flavors, the pasta itself light and delicate. So good! I could have ordered a second serving. My friend ordered the Duck Confit Rigatoni ($29). Normally I avoid duck as the few times I have tried it, it's been chewy. My friend insisted I try saying it wasn't chewy at all. He was right - it was tender and falling apart. Loved the bite I had. We both had one of the seasonal cocktails. I don't recall which, but both were different from the usual cocktail menu and we really enjoyed them. Our waitress was kind and patient while giving us suggestions and constantly checking in on us. Due to the prices, I would say they are a little more on the upscale side. Portions were a little small for the price. On the way out two people working the door asked how everything was. They informed us the menus are seasonal and change often so we will have to come back to see what else they have in store. All in all its a charming restaurant with great service and food in Hell's Kitchen!
